Question:

Dear Donna,

I have been an LPN for 20 years. I am searching for an accredited and affordable or free online LPN-to-RN course. Do you have any information about this?

Aspiring RN

Dear Donna replies:

Dear Aspiring RN,

First, check with your state nursing board to see if there are any LPN-to-RN online programs they do not recognize for licensure, regardless of the school's accreditation. Some states are particular about this.

Also, you should check with your state chapter of the American Nurses Association for this type of program or any special programs or funding. Find them here http://nursingworld.org/FunctionalMenuCategories/findyourstate. You don’t have to be a member to contact them about educational opportunities.

There is plenty of scholarship money available to those who seek it out. Read “Master the scholarship game” (www.Nurse.com/Cardillo/ScholarshipGame).
